Transport / Emptying the system

Keep the packaging for your ENA. It should be used to protect the machine during transport.

In order to protect the ENA from frost during transport, the system must be emptied.

Precondition: READY is displayed.

TPlace a receptacle under the hot-water

nozzle.

lT Turn the switch anticlockwise to position m.

WATER, hot water flows out of the hot-water nozzle.

TRemove and empty the water tank. Hot water will continue to flow until the system is empty.

CLOSE TAP

yT Turn the switch clockwise to position o.

FILL WATER TANK

QT Press the On/Off button to switch the machine off.

EThe next time you use the machine the system must be refilled (see Chapter 1 ‘Preparing and using for the first time – First-time use’).

Disposal

Please dispose of old machines in an environmen- tally neutral way.

H

Old machines contain valuable, recyclable materi- als which should be recycled. Please therefore dispose of old machines via suitable collection systems.
